Ready to Rule: The Real Heiress Strikes Back novel Chapter 401

Luna’s question wasn’t just her own. The whole crowd of Evalina’s supporters had been dying to know the answer too.

After all, Evalina and Jenny were separated by only six points. Lydia’s decision to vote for Jenny, not Evalina, looked suspiciously like favoritism, especially since they were connected.

Lydia heard the question and turned to Luna, her expression cool and steady.

“I’m sorry. The rules say that in the first round, judges only comment on the works they select. If you want to know why I didn’t pick contestant number one, I’ll explain during the finals.”

Everyone knew the rule. Only the top ten finalists would get feedback from all the judges.

But Luna pressed on, her voice full of meaning. “That’s what the rules say, sure. But I heard that Jenny works for your company. I also heard that Mr. Norwood has a connection to your company too. Is that why both of you chose her over Evalina?”

The room exploded in whispers.

What was Luna getting at?

Was she suggesting Lydia and Blake had rigged the vote for one of their own? That the two judges had practically handed first place to their own candidate, just like that?

It was outrageous.

Jenny’s face went white. “No, it’s not like that. I swear, it’s not!”

Blake just looked lost, completely confused by Luna’s accusation.

Wait, contestant twelve, Jenny, worked for Miss L’s company? What did that have to do with him?

Right then, Blake actually had no idea Jenny was a designer at Greenward Power. He didn’t even know Lydia was his little sister. He’d picked Jenny’s work because it was genuinely the best, nothing more.

Blake saw it all and grabbed his mic. “Host, could you please bring them up to the stage?”

He refused to let anyone accuse him of favoritism. He’d always believed in fairness and hated anyone who tried to cheat their way ahead. Sure, he cared about his fellow countrymen abroad, but if someone was looking for trouble, he wouldn’t hesitate to set them straight.

Lydia was thinking the same thing. With everything out in the open, the truth had to come out in front of everyone. She didn’t care about her own reputation, but if Jenny couldn’t clear her name, her career might be over before it even started. Rumors might not be facts, but they could ruin someone’s life all the same.

“I agree with Mr. Norwood,” she said.

Just like that, all eyes turned to Sierra, Sharee, and Luna.

Sierra never expected Blake to step in and ask them to come up on stage. Her heart started racing.

Had Blake finally noticed her? Did he think she was prettier than Jenny, maybe even more talented? Was this his way of getting her attention, maybe even starting a conversation with her?
